Róka is a hill in Heraklion, Crete and has an elevation of 474 metres. Róka is situated nearby to the village Profitis Ilias, as well as near the locality Temenos.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Dafnes
Village
Dafnes is a Southwestern suburb and community in the Heraklion regional unit on the island of Crete, Greece. It is situated 18 km Southwest of Heraklion at an altitude of 320 meters on a ridge in the eastern foothills of the 2456 m Mt. Psiloritis immediately east of Greek National Road 97. Dafnes is situated 5 km west of Róka.
